La Salette education is a transformative process towards the fullness of being, inspired by the message of reconciliation, as lived and experienced by the community through the integration of Filipino cultural and University core values rooted in Jesus Christ.The University of La Salette, Inc., a Catholic institution founded by the Missionaries of Our Lady of La Salette, forms RECONCILERS “so that they may have life, and have it to the full.” (John 10:10).The University of La Salette, Inc. is a premier institution of choice, providing accessible, quality, and transformative education for integral human development particularly the poor.
On Saturday, September 19, 1846, a “Beautiful Lady” appeared to two children, both from Corps, in the French Alps: Maximin GIRAUD, eleven years old, and Melanie CALVAT, almost fifteen, who were watching their herds on the slope of Mont Planeau (alt. Approx. 6,000 ft.), not far from the village of La Salette. In a little hollow, they suddenly noticed a globe of fire – “as though the sun had fallen on that spot.” Within the dazzling light they gradually perceived a woman, seated, her elbows resting on her knees and her face buried in her hands.
The Beautiful Lady wept all the time she spoke. She was tall, and everything about her radiated light. She wore the typical garb of the women of the area: a long dress, an apron around her waist, a shawl crossed over her breast and tied behind her back, and a close-fitting bonnet. Along the hem of her shawl she wore a broad, flat chain, and from a smaller chain around her neck there hung a large crucifix. Under the arms of the cross there were, to the left of the figure of Christ, a hammer, and to the right, pincers. The radiance of the entire apparition seemed to emanate from this crucifix, and shone like a brilliant crown upon the Beautiful Lady’s head. She wore garlands of roses on her head, around the edge of her shawl, and around her feet.
